Your urgent call initiates our 24/7 rapid response. We deploy advanced moisture meters to pinpoint all affected areas. This crucial assessment guides our immediate water extraction plan, setting the stage for effective mitigation.
2
Water Extraction & Drying
High-powered pumps and industrial-grade extractors remove standing water swiftly. We then strategically place air movers and dehumidifiers to thoroughly dry the structure. This prevents secondary damage and prepares for the restoration phase.
3
Restoration & Repair
Once fully dry, our team repairs or replaces damaged materials. We meticulously restore your property to its pre-loss condition, ensuring structural integrity and a fresh, clean environment. Your home is whole again.

Submersible Pump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ill (less than 100 sq. Ft.) Yes No DIY methods can be effective for small spills.
Large water spill (over 100 sq. Ft.) No Yes Large spills need specialized equipment and expertise to handle safely and effectively.
Water damage due to flooding or storm No Yes Flooding and storm damage need specialized equipment and expertise to handle safely and effectively.
Water damage in a crawl space or basement No Yes Water damage in crawl spaces and basements needs specialized equipment and expertise to handle safely and effectively.
Water damage with visible signs of mold or mildew No Yes Visible signs of mold or mildew show a larger issue that needs professional attention.
Water damage with structural damage No Yes Structural damage needs professional attention to ensure safety and prevent further damage.

Submersible Pump Water Extraction Cost in Channelview, TX

The cost of submersible pump water extraction in Channelview, TX, var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are free and we'll work with you to develop a plan that fits your budget and needs. Don't wait to address the issue it can lead to further damage and costly repairs.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Planning $100-$500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ions
Submersible Pump Water Extraction $500-$2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ions
Drying and Cleanup $500-$2,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ions
Final Inspection and Repair $200-$1,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ions
More Services (mold remediation, structural repair) $500-$5,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ions
